Transaction 6583bc4b25795282539ff5d0d4e70194222d9727dd48f1f96b1658e3e9c3103c
1 Input
1 Outputs
- 6583bc4b25795282539ff5d0d4e70194222d9727dd48f1f96b1658e3e9c3103c:0
value 129350
address 3QNumqEANPJrpJehAruykdc5Wr35QqmBpV